Kaal Sarp Dosh Puja in Ujjain: A Powerful Ritual for Overcoming Obstacles

  In Hindu astrology, the Kaal Sarp Dosh is considered to be one of the most dreaded doshas. It is said to occur when all the planets in one's horoscope are placed between Rahu and Ketu, the two shadow planets. The Kaal Sarp Dosh is believed to bring a range of negative effects, including financial losses, health issues, relationship problems, and obstacles in career growth. To overcome this dosh, people often turn to the Kaal Sarp Dosh Puja, which is a powerful ritual performed in many places across India, including Ujjain.   Ujjain is a holy city located in the Indian state of Madhya Pradesh. It is home to one of the twelve Jyotirlingas, a sacred place for Hindus, and is also famous for its temples and ancient traditions. Kaal sarp dosh pooja in Ujjain: A spiritual journey towards peace and prosperity

Kaal sarp dosh is a term in astrology that refers to a particular planetary alignment that can cause significant challenges and obstacles in one's life. It is believed that when all the seven planets (Sun, Moon, Mars, Mercury, Jupiter, Venus, and Saturn) are positioned between Rahu and Ketu, the two shadow planets, it creates the Kaal Sarp dosh. This planetary alignment is considered to be a challenging time in an individual's life, causing stress, anxiety, and other problems.
